cmPhyRxCRCOverflow
CISCO-METRO-PHY-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.9.10.69.1.2.1.1.9
Object
column SNMPv2-SMICounter32
This object represents the higher word value of the
counter associated with CRC errors.
This object has a valid value only for interfaces that
provide CRC error monitoring.
NOTE: The object cmPhyRxCRC contains the
lower 32 bits of this counter value. If the error count is
greater than 4,294,967,295 the higher word value
will be stored in this object. SNMP v2c or v3
managers can use the cmPhyHCRxCRC object
directly which is a 64 bit counter.
